Infant mortality... the tendancy for a small sample of electrical parts or assemblies to fail shortly after being put into service. Happens in just about every electrical muanfacturing business, from computers to circuit breakers. Have them check your truck for codes. If the ECM went there is a small chance it could have taken another sensor or axuillary device with it. I wouldn't worry to much, good thing we have warranties. Good luck.
